Manual vs Semi-Automatic vs Fully Automatic Window Machinery
In the window and door manufacturing industry, efficiency, precision, and scalability are critical to staying competitive. One of the most important decisions fabrication businesses face is choosing the right level of machinery automation. Should you invest in manual, semi-automatic, or fully automatic window machinery?
Each option has its place depending on production volume, labour availability, and long-term growth plans. In this guide, we’ll break down the differences so you can choose the right solution for your operation.
Manual Window Machinery
Manual window machinery relies heavily on operator input for cutting, welding, cleaning, and assembling window frames. These machines are typically the entry point for smaller fabrication shops.
Key Features
- Operator-controlled cutting, welding, and assembly
- Lower upfront investment
- Simple operation and maintenance
- Flexible for small batch production
Advantages
Lower capital cost
Manual machines require a smaller upfront investment, making them attractive for start-ups or smaller manufacturers.
Greater control
Operators can adjust processes easily for bespoke or one-off window builds.
Simpler training
Most manual machines are easier to learn and operate.
Limitations
- Slower production speeds
- Higher labour requirements
- Greater risk of human error
- Less consistency between units
Manual machinery works best for low-volume fabricators or businesses focusing on bespoke products.
Semi-Automatic Window Machinery
Semi-automatic machines strike a balance between manual control and automated efficiency. Certain functions, such as positioning, clamping, or cleaning, are automated while operators still oversee the workflow.
Key Features
- Automated process steps
- Operator-assisted operation
- Improved repeatability
- Faster production than manual systems
Advantages
Increased productivity
Automation speeds up key fabrication steps, reducing cycle times.
Better consistency
Machines handle precision-critical steps, improving accuracy and quality.
Reduced labour dependency
Operators manage the workflow rather than performing every task manually.
Limitations
- Higher upfront cost than manual machinery
- Still requires operator intervention
- Not ideal for very high production volumes
Semi-automatic machinery is ideal for growing fabrication businesses looking to scale production without a full automation investment.
Fully Automatic Window Machinery
Fully automatic window fabrication machinery represents the highest level of production efficiency. These systems automate multiple stages of the manufacturing process, from cutting and welding to corner cleaning and assembly.
Key Features
- Integrated production lines
- CNC-controlled operations
- Minimal operator involvement
- High production capacity
Advantages
Maximum efficiency
Fully automated systems dramatically increase output and reduce cycle times.
Consistent quality
Automation ensures precise cuts, welds, and finishes across every unit.
Lower labour requirements
Operators focus on monitoring and loading materials rather than performing manual fabrication.
Scalable production
Fully automated lines support high-volume manufacturing with ease.
Limitations
- Higher initial investment
- Requires floor space and workflow planning
- Best suited for medium to large manufacturers
Fully automatic systems are ideal for high-volume fabricators looking to maximise efficiency and reduce production bottlenecks.
How to Choose the Right Window Machinery
Selecting the right machinery depends on several factors:
Production Volume
Low production levels may suit manual machines, while high-volume manufacturers benefit from automation.
Labour Availability
Automation can help offset labour shortages and improve productivity per employee.
Budget and ROI
While automated machines cost more initially, they often deliver long-term savings through efficiency and reduced labour costs.
Future Growth
Investing in scalable machinery helps support business growth without frequent equipment upgrades.
